Alexandria City, VA County is a vibrant and bustling area with plenty of public transportation options available. There are several bus routes that run throughout the city operated by DASH, Potomac and Rappahannock Transportation Commission (PRTC), and Metrobus which all offer access to different locations within Alexandria. Additionally, the Virginia Railway Express and Amtrak serve commuter rail services for both passenger and freight traffic. For those who prefer cycling or walking, there are extensive bike trails throughout the city, as well as a network of sidewalks. Finally, Alexandria’s proximity to Washington DC allows people to take advantage of its world-class public transportation system including Metrobus, Metrorail, and MARC train. With all these options available, getting around Alexandria City is easy and convenient no matter how you choose to travel.

The typical American commute has been getting longer each year since 2010. The average one-way commute in Alexandria City County takes 31.8 minutes. That's longer than the US average of 26.4 minutes.

How people in Alexandria City County get to work:
- 58.2% drive their own car alone
- 8.3% carpool with others
- 5.2% work from home
- 21.9% take mass transit
